How to cultivate the Root of Cymbidium

The great method of maintaining the roots of hanging orchids

1. Soil

The root system of Cymbidium is fleshy and likes loose and permeable soil. Flower friends can mix peat soil, garden soil and perlite at the proportion of 5:3:2.

2. Watering

If you want the root support of the orchid to burst the basin, you'd better reduce the watering frequency to avoid stagnant water causing stuffy roots. Follow the watering principle of "better dry than wet". Wait for the basin soil to dry and turn white before watering.

3. Fertilization

Fertilization can be combined with watering, about once every half a month, can be diluted with bone meal and water, or put 4-5 grains of compound fertilizer in the water, which can promote flowering and make the roots stronger.

The method of dividing plants of Cymbidium

The explosion of the basin at the root of the orchid means that it is necessary to change the basin. Changing pots for ramets is beneficial to the growth of the root system of Cymbidium.

1. Take off the basin and wash the roots

Knock on the flowerpot, remove the orchid from the pot, and wash the soil from the root of the orchid in clean water.

2. Prune the root system

Hanging orchids with exuberant roots usually grow a lot of radish roots. Be careful not to cut them off when pruning. You only need to cut off the thin and weak roots.

3. Ramet

Separate the connecting part of the root of the orchid with a sterilized knife and divide it into several plants.

4. Upper basin

Put the treated orchids in the basin, pour water through them, and maintain them in a cool and ventilated place.

How does the gentleman orchid take root?

The great method of nourishing roots of gentleman orchids

1. Soil

If the orchid wants its roots to be stout and not rot, the cultured plants must be permeable, breathable and rich in humus. Flower friends can mix rotten leaves, pine needles, coarse sand and charcoal according to the ratio of 6 to 2 and 1 to 1.

2. Pad the basin floor

Cymbidium is particularly easy to rot roots, if you want to grow strong roots, we must first prevent the roots of Cymbidium. Before the orchid is put on the basin, you can pad the bottom of the basin with a layer of walnut shell, peanut skin and so on.

3. Fertilization

Summer can be about 10 days to apply mature cake fertilizer and water, pay attention to the temperature of about 30 degrees, gentleman orchid into the dormant period, to stop fertilization. When changing the basin, you can add some bone meal or fried melon seeds to the soil, which is conducive to the root system to grow more prosperous.

The great method of taking root of gentleman orchid

The magnificent orchid is called the "king of junk" because it often has rotten roots. Today, Huahua will introduce you to a simple method of rooting.

1. Pruning rotten roots

Remove all the rotten roots of the orchid with a sterilized knife.

2. Sterilization and disinfection

Soak the treated orchid in potassium permanganate solution, about half an hour later, take it out and leave it in a ventilated place to dry.

3. Insert sand to take root

Insert the sterilized and dried magnolia into the sandy soil and pour some water to ensure that the sandy soil is slightly wet. In about 15-20 days, Magnolia can produce white root!

How to cultivate the root of Zhu Dinghong

Zhu Dinghong's great method of nourishing roots

1. Soil

Zhu Dinghong likes loose and breathable sandy soil, and must not use clayey soil. Huayou can mix rotten leaf soil, sandy soil and organic fertilizer according to the proportion of 3:1:1.

2. Fertilization

Zhu Dinghong's root is a bulb. In order to grow better, potash fertilizer can be added once a month, and rice can be watered with water after ripening. However, at high temperature, Zhu Dinghong enters a dormant period and should stop fertilizing or it will burn the roots.

The great method of Zhu Dinghong taking root

Zhu Dinghong is a bulbous flower, which is easy to rot in hot and muggy weather. Today, Huahua introduces you a kind of omnipotent rooting method, which is very practical!

1. Cut the disk root

Remove all the rotten bottom of Zhu Dinghong with a knife and prepare a plastic basin and a larger iron basin.

2. Sitting basin

Punch a few holes under the plastic basin, fill it with cleaned perlite, and put the bulb on the perlite. Cover a slightly larger basin outside the plastic basin and add a layer of water. Put it in a place where the light is bright, and when the water is gone, continue the water.

3. Zhu Dinghong takes root

In about 10-15 days, Zhu Dinghong will produce white and tender new roots.
